I work for Cheshire Probation Service. I wanted to know if they operated the cycle to work scheme and if not wondered if they would consider it. I posted an electronic notice on the computer system asking if anyone knew if the scheme was being operated or not. Several people replied saying they were also interested nd would like to know what my findings were. Then I got an email from the 'Regional Business Manager' saying that Cheshire Probation had 'explored the scheme at some length' and rejected it on the grounds of 'expense and health and safety issues'. She ended her message with 'I hope this clarifys the matter'....well actually no, it doesn't.
So a government body, funded by the government cannot make use of a scheme designed by another government body, which has the intention of improving the health of workforces and reducing damage to the environment. I am furious now, the irony is I only wanted money towards a new helmet! So how has that helped my health and safety? I am more angry though beause I had hoped that in the process I could encourage a few of my colleages to start cycling to work. What a joke.
